From Orchard to Factory: Sourcing and Blending Ingredients

Before any juice enters a pouch, a meticulous process of sourcing and blending occurs. This stage is crucial for ensuring the product's consistent taste and quality, regardless of seasonal variations in fruit crops. The first step involves gathering high-quality ingredients from a network of trusted global suppliers.

The Juice Concentrate

The main ingredient for most Capri Sun flavors is fruit juice concentrate. This concentrate is produced by pressing fresh fruit to extract the juice and then heating it in a vacuum to remove excess water, which makes transportation and storage more efficient. This process is carefully controlled to preserve the fruit's natural flavors and nutrients.

Water Purification

The bulk of any Capri Sun drink is water. Since the product contains no artificial preservatives, the water used in manufacturing must be rigorously purified. The purification process involves a series of steps to remove impurities and bacteria:

  • Sediment filtration to remove large particles
  • Activated carbon filtration to eliminate odors and tastes
  • Reverse osmosis for a deeper level of purification
  • UV sterilization to kill any remaining bacteria

Blending the Perfect Recipe

In large, stainless steel tanks, the juice concentrates, purified water, natural flavors, and any added vitamins (like ascorbic acid) are combined. Automated sensors monitor key metrics to ensure perfect consistency, including:

  • Density
  • Color
  • Texture
  • pH levels
  • Sweetness

The Pasteurization Process: Ensuring Freshness without Preservatives

The key to Capri Sun's long shelf life without artificial preservatives lies in its flash pasteurization and aseptic packaging. This two-stage process ensures a sterile product inside a sterile pouch.

High-Temperature, Short-Time Treatment

Once blended, the juice mixture undergoes flash pasteurization, where it is heated to a temperature of over 80°C for a very short duration. This rapid heating effectively kills any harmful bacteria or microbes without compromising the juice's flavor.

The Flash-Cooling Phase

Immediately after pasteurization, the juice is rapidly cooled and transferred to sterile storage tanks. This quick cooling prevents condensation and further protects the flavor profile.

The Iconic Pouch: Engineering for Durability and Preservation

The Capri Sun pouch is an innovation that revolutionized the juice drink market. Its design is more than just a convenient package; it's a critical component in preserving the product.

Evolution of the Pouch Material

The traditional Capri Sun pouch was made of a multi-material laminate, including layers of plastic, polyester, and aluminum foil. However, in a move towards greater sustainability, Capri Sun has begun rolling out recyclable mono-material pouches made entirely of polypropylene in many markets. This change reduces CO2 emissions and improves end-of-life recycling.

The High-Speed Forming and Filling

Within the factory, large rolls of the pouch material are unwound and formed by high-speed machines.

  • The machine folds and heat-seals three of the four edges, creating an open pouch.
  • The pouch is then sterilized with steam and UV light.
  • Nozzles inject the pasteurized juice into the open pouch in a sterile, filtered-air environment.
  • The final edge is heat-sealed, creating a vacuum-sealed, airtight closure.

Quality Control: A Multi-Layered Approach

Capri Sun's production includes rigorous quality control steps to maintain safety and consistency.

Table: Quality Control Comparisons: Pouch vs. Bottle

Aspect Capri Sun Pouch Manufacturing Standard Juice Bottle Manufacturing
Sterilization Flash pasteurization and aseptic filling in a controlled environment. Often involves hot filling or retort sterilization of the filled bottle.
Packaging Inspection Sensors check for correct fill levels, proper sealing, and weak spots. Visual and automated systems check for cracks, cap seal integrity, and proper labeling.
Leak Detection Faulty pouches are automatically ejected during production. Pressure testing and visual inspection are common methods.
Ingredient Testing Each batch of ingredients is tested for sugar content, acidity, and aroma. Ingredients are tested before mixing, with additional checks on the final product.
